What does it mean to work a rotating schedule remote job?

A rotating schedule remote job means that while you work from a location outside of a traditional office (such as your home), your work hours change according to a set rotation. For example, you might work mornings for a week, then evenings the next, or alternate between weekdays and weekends. This type of schedule is common in industries that require 24/7 coverage or flexible service hours, such as customer support or IT. It offers flexibility but also requires adaptability to changing hours. Communication and time management are important skills for succeeding in this type of role.

How do rotating schedules impact work-life balance for remote employees?

Rotating schedules in remote positions can offer flexibility, but they also require strong time management and adaptability. Employees may need to adjust to varying shift times, which can affect routines and personal commitments. Proactive communication with your team and utilizing digital scheduling tools can help maintain a healthy work-life balance. Many companies support remote workers with resources to manage shift changes, but it's important to clarify expectations and self-manage downtime between rotations.

What is the difference between Rotating Schedule Remote vs Night Shift Remote?

AspectRotating Schedule RemoteNight Shift Remote
Work ScheduleAlternates between day and night shifts on a rotating basisConsistently works during night hours
Certifications NeededTypically the same as regular remote roles, no specific certifications requiredSame as Rotating Schedule Remote, no additional certifications
Work EnvironmentRemote with scheduled shift rotationsRemote with night shift focus
Industry UsageCommon in customer support, healthcare, and technical roles

Rotating Schedule Remote involves switching between day and night shifts, offering flexibility but requiring adaptation to different hours. Night Shift Remote maintains consistent night hours, suitable for roles needing overnight coverage. Both roles are remote and often require similar skills, but their schedules differ significantly, impacting work-life balance and productivity.
